To navigate through the intricate maze of thesis writing, it is essential to break down the process into manageable steps. Here's a comprehensive guide to help you embark on this journey:
Choose a Topic: Selecting a suitable topic is the first crucial step in the thesis writing process. It should be relevant, original, and aligned with your academic interests.
Conduct Preliminary Research: Once you have identified a topic, conduct preliminary research to familiarize yourself with the existing literature and identify gaps in knowledge that your thesis can address.
Formulate a Thesis Statement: Develop a clear and concise thesis statement that outlines the central argument or hypothesis of your research. This statement will serve as the guiding principle throughout your writing process.
Create an Outline: Organize your thoughts and ideas by creating a detailed outline that outlines the structure of your thesis. This will provide a roadmap for your writing and ensure logical flow and coherence.
Gather Data and Evidence: Collect relevant data, evidence, and sources to support your arguments and validate your thesis statement. Be meticulous in your research and ensure that your sources are credible and reliable.
Write the First Draft: Begin writing your thesis by fleshing out each section of your outline. Focus on conveying your ideas clearly and coherently, without worrying too much about grammar or formatting at this stage.
Revise and Edit: Once you have completed the first draft, revise and edit your work to refine your arguments, improve clarity, and ensure adherence to formatting guidelines.
Seek Feedback: Solicit feedback from peers, professors, or academic advisors to gain insights into areas for improvement and ensure that your thesis meets the required standards.
Finalize and Proofread: Make any final revisions and proofread your thesis meticulously to eliminate errors in grammar, spelling, and punctuation.
Submit Your Thesis: Finally, submit your completed thesis according to the deadlines specified by your academic institution.
